The Current State: How Funeral Homes Operate Without AI Integration
Manual Workflow Challenges
Most funeral homes today operate with a patchwork of systems that require constant manual intervention. A typical service arrangement might involve:
Initial Client Contact: Phone calls are manually logged, family information is entered into basic CRM systems, and appointment scheduling requires back-and-forth coordination between the funeral director's calendar and facility availability.
Service Planning: Funeral directors switch between FuneralTech software for basic arrangements, separate cemetery plot management software to check availability, and phone calls or emails to coordinate with florists, caterers, and clergy. Each vendor interaction requires manual follow-up and confirmation.
Documentation and Compliance: Insurance forms, death certificates, and legal documents are often printed, filled out by hand, then re-entered into mortuary management systems. This dual-entry process creates opportunities for errors and delays in processing.
Communication Management: Family updates, vendor confirmations, and service details are communicated through a mix of phone calls, emails, and text messages across multiple platforms. Important information can easily get lost or overlooked.
Common Failure Points
These manual processes create predictable stress points:
- Scheduling Conflicts: Double-booked chapels or preparation rooms when multiple staff members schedule independently
- Communication Gaps: Families receiving incomplete or contradictory information when details aren't centrally managed
- Vendor Coordination Issues: Last-minute scrambles when flower deliveries don't align with service times or cemetery requirements change
- Billing Delays: Insurance claims sitting incomplete due to missing documentation or data entry errors
- Compliance Risks: Legal deadlines missed when document tracking happens across separate systems

Step-by-Step AI Operating System Implementation
Phase 1: Centralized Client Intelligence and Intake
The foundation of any AI operating system for funeral services begins with unified client data management that goes beyond basic contact information.
Smart Initial Contact Processing: When families call, AI-powered phone systems can capture not just basic details but emotional context cues, urgency indicators, and preliminary service preferences. This information immediately populates client profiles with relevant tags—such as "immediate need," "pre-planning consultation," or "price-sensitive"—that help funeral directors prepare appropriately for conversations.
Automated Information Gathering: Instead of lengthy intake forms during emotional first meetings, families can complete preliminary information through secure digital portals before arriving. The AI system cross-references this data with insurance databases, cemetery records, and vendor availability to identify potential issues early.
Integration with Existing Mortuary Management Systems: The AI operating system connects with established platforms like FuneralTech software, automatically syncing client data and eliminating duplicate entry. When families provide information once, it populates across all necessary systems—from billing to memorial tribute platforms.
Phase 2: Intelligent Scheduling and Resource Coordination
This phase transforms the most complex operational challenge in funeral services: coordinating multiple resources, locations, and stakeholders around specific time constraints.
Multi-Facility Scheduling: The AI system maintains real-time awareness of chapel availability, preparation room schedules, and staff assignments. When families request specific dates or times, the system immediately identifies conflicts and suggests alternatives that work for all parties. Cemetery plot management software integration ensures burial times align with service schedules automatically.
Vendor Orchestration: Rather than manually coordinating with florists, caterers, musicians, and clergy, the AI system sends automated requests with service details, receives confirmations, and tracks delivery schedules. For example, when a family selects a floral arrangement, the system automatically coordinates delivery timing with the chapel setup schedule and cemetery requirements.
Dynamic Rescheduling: When changes occur—family delays, weather issues, or vendor problems—the AI system evaluates ripple effects across all related appointments and proposes solutions. This might involve automatically contacting the cemetery to adjust burial times or notifying caterers of guest count changes.
Phase 3: Automated Documentation and Compliance Management
Legal and regulatory requirements in funeral services create significant administrative overhead that AI systems can streamline substantially.
Document Generation and Tracking: Death certificates, insurance claims, and legal filings are generated automatically from the centralized client database. The system tracks submission deadlines, follows up on pending approvals, and alerts staff to any documentation gaps that could delay services.
Insurance and Billing Automation: Integration with funeral home accounting systems enables automatic insurance verification, claim preparation, and payment processing. The AI system identifies which costs are covered, generates appropriate billing codes, and submits claims without manual intervention.
Compliance Monitoring: Regulatory requirements vary by state and locality. The AI system maintains awareness of current regulations, ensures all documentation meets legal standards, and flags potential compliance issues before they become problems.
Phase 4: Enhanced Family Communication and Support
The most sensitive aspect of funeral services—ongoing family communication—benefits significantly from AI assistance when implemented thoughtfully.
Proactive Status Updates: Families receive automated updates about service preparations, document processing, and coordination activities. These communications are personalized and appropriately timed, reducing anxiety and the need for families to call seeking status updates.
Grief Counseling Integration: AI grief counseling tools can identify families who might benefit from additional support based on circumstances like sudden loss, young children involved, or complex family dynamics. The system can automatically schedule follow-up calls or connect families with appropriate grief counseling platforms.
Memorial Service Enhancement: Digital memorial services become more meaningful when the AI system helps coordinate photo collections, video tributes, and guest participation. Integration with memorial tribute platforms ensures technical aspects run smoothly while families focus on remembrance.

Implementation Strategy and Best Practices
Starting Point: What to Automate First
Begin with Scheduling: Scheduling automation provides immediate visible benefits and builds confidence in the AI system. Start by connecting your existing calendar systems with vendor platforms and cemetery management software.
Client Communication: Automated status updates and appointment confirmations provide quick wins that families notice and appreciate. These implementations are low-risk and high-impact.
Documentation Workflows: Focus on the most time-consuming paperwork processes first—typically insurance forms and regulatory filings that require significant manual effort currently.
Common Implementation Pitfalls
Over-Automation Too Quickly: Attempting to automate every process simultaneously can overwhelm staff and create resistance. Implement in phases that allow teams to adapt and provide feedback.
Insufficient Staff Training: Even automated systems require staff who understand how to monitor, adjust, and intervene when necessary. Plan for comprehensive training on both system operation and exception handling.
Ignoring Family Preferences: Some families prefer more personal interaction and less automation. Ensure your AI system can accommodate varying comfort levels with digital processes.
Measuring Success
Operational Metrics: Track time spent on administrative tasks, scheduling accuracy, and communication response times. These measurements should show consistent improvement over 3-6 months.
Family Satisfaction: Monitor feedback about communication quality, service coordination, and overall experience. Pay particular attention to comments about feeling well-informed and supported.
Financial Performance: Measure changes in operational costs, revenue processing times, and staff productivity. Most funeral homes see measurable improvements within the first quarter of implementation.
